Warning Signs You Need Roof Leak Water Removal
Catching roof leak water removal issues early on can save you a fortune in repairs and prevent bigger problems. Be on the lookout for these warning signs:
Stains and Warping on Ceiling or Walls
Notice water stains or warping on your ceiling or walls? This could show a roof leak. Don’t ignore it; address the issue before it gets worse.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Musty odors in your home can be a sign of water damage or a roof leak. Don’t wait; get it checked out today.
Buckling or Sagging Roof
Notice your roof is buckling or sagging? This is a clear sign of structural damage. Get professional help right away.
Water Stains on Paint or Wallpaper
Water stains on your paint or wallpaper are a sign of a roof leak. Don’t let it spread.
Unusual Noises During Rain
Listen for unusual noises during rain? This might be a sign of a roof leak. Don’t ignore it.
Visible Leaks or Water Damage
See water dripping from your ceiling or walls? This is a clear sign of a roof leak. Get professional help immediately.

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Richardson, TX
The cost of roof leak water removal in Richardson, TX,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free, and we’ll work closely with your insurance company to reduce your out-of-pocket expenses. Here’s a rough estimate of what you might expect to pay: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Estimation |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Extraction and Drying |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of equipment required |
| Leak Repair and Re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Materials and labor required for repair |
| Final Inspection and Cleanup | $100 – $500 | Safety and quality control measures |
